Incredible opportunity to own an epically private mountaintop retreat surrounded by BLM land on 3 sides with views that must be seen to be believed. Wall to wall windows outline the southeastern face of this solidly built home, overlooking the Walker Basin and Twin Oaks valleys of Caliente. The construction of the home honors and highlights the land's plentiful rock outcroppings, bringing character and nature to the interior. Uniquely earthy and unconventional, this house will pleasantly surprise you at every turn. Sit for hours in the swing in the sunroom and contemplate life while watching wildlife roam your property. Anchored by a large circular great room with tongue and groove and beam ceiling, and surrounding a large fireplace, there's plenty of room for entertaining. Keep the hearth fire burning with a genuine wood burning cook stove in the kitchen, in addition to a traditional oven for the less adventurous. Both bedrooms feature their own propane heaters to keep you toasty in winter, and large windows for cool breezes in summer. Also includes an attached 2 car garage, oversized laundry room, attached generator room, and even a lift from ground to second floor. Outside you'll find a separate workshop, large storage shed, and countless spots to enjoy morning coffee or to exercise your green thumb. House is powered by newer solar panels (2016) and a beast of a propane Onan generator, and had a new roof installed in 2017. Only a few hours from Los Angeles, come to the Piute Mountains to unplug or disappear altogether.

A
Exclusive Agriculture District
The purpose of the Exclusive Agriculture (A) District is to designate areas suitable for agricultural uses and to prevent the encroachment of incompatible uses onto agricultural lands and the premature conversion of such lands to nonagricultural uses. Uses in the A District are limited primarily to agricultural uses and other activities compatible with agricultural uses.
